Electric Bike Speed Control Bike Display 860C IP65 Waterproof LCD Six Languages 36V-52V Display Electric Bike Speed Control

Electric Bike Speed Control Bike Display 860C IP65 Waterproof LCD Six Languages 36V-52V Display Electric Bike Speed Control
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005007269671787
$76.27
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ed